Job description: Ensure technical standard methodologies and Broadridge standards are adhered to on continuous basis; lead other developers on projects and contribute to estimations of projects; review work including architecture and code for multiple projects; provide data design, coding, testing, technical design, development, and troubleshooting expertise; coordinate & document meetings between developers to review progress, and remove roadblocks; and participates in strategy planning discussions with technical, business, and client partners. Position is based out of company’s Newark, NJ office and role holder is eligible to work remotely on a hybrid basis with manager approval.Requirements: Bachelor’s degree in Computer Science, Computer Engineering, Information Science or related discipline plus 5 years of related work experience. Previous experience to include hands on programming and application system environments including C# and SQL Servers, WCF, and WEB API; full stack development to assist in software design application; and AWS cloud native application, Microsoft .NET technologies, Angular and React. Position is based out of company’s Newark, NJ office and role holder is eligible to work remotely on a hybrid basis with manager approval.Send resume+cvr ltr to: [email protected]. Ref. code required: Senior Lead Software Engineer. 7484336